A joy to say out loud or see written on a page, the feminine name Clarabeth is a marvelous creation. Formed by joining the monikers Clara and Beth together, Clarabeth is an English title with Latin and Hebrew connections. Clara, the first half of Clarabeth, finds its roots in the Late Latin Clarus, sharing its definitions of "clear" or "bright." When you think of what life with your little one will be like, you'll envision days filled with dazzling and joyful moments. Beth's four letters appear at the end of Elizabeth and the start of Bethany, so it likely carries both of their Hebrew meanings. From "my God is an oath" to "house of figs" and "house of affliction," Beth lends Clarabeth its religious connotations and a reminder to always hold tight to hope.
